P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Motortreiber L298 überhitzt bei PWM



i-mon
21.08.2006, 00:42
Hallo,
habe heute einen Trico-Scheibenwischermotor an einen L298 mit 12V Spannung angehängt. Dabei habe ich die beiden H-Brücken parallel geschaltet.

Der Betrieb ohne PWM hat super funktioniert. Im Leerlauf war praktisch keine Erhitzung des L298 spürbar.

Anschließend nutzte ich einen der PWM-Ports für den enable-Port. Schon nach wenigen Sekunden wurde der L298 extrem heiß und der Motor schaltete sich dann auch ab. Eigentlich sollte doch PWM den Motortreiber schonen.

Gibt es dafür eine Erklärung?

Gruß Werner

PS: Der L298 funktioniert noch =D>

Reeper
21.08.2006, 01:03
Heidewitzgi 8-[

Der L289N ist laut Datenblatt für 2-3 Ampere (je nach Prozent) ausgelegt. Der wird auch sehr kurz mehr liefern können, aber nicht im Dauerbetrieb.
Parallel geschaltet reichen die bis 6A für einen Scheibenwischermotor auch nicht.

Devil
21.08.2006, 10:58
moin

Soweit ich es in erinnerung habe ist da ein blech mit loch dran damit man da an ein Kühlköper schrauben kann.

Außerdem sind die L298 zu schwach für Scheibenwischermotoren.

Zu deiner frage warum das nur bei dem pwm steuerung so heiß wird:
wenn du mit pwm ein motor ansteuerst wird die motordrehzahl über strom und länge des impulses reguliert und nicht über spannung (wenn du kein pwm benutzt wie zuerst regelst du die drehzahl wieder nur über spannung) . das hat den vorteil das der motor dann immer volle leistung hat, aber den nachteil das er bei den einzelnen impulsen sich soviel strom nimmt wie er braucht und da die impulse immer recht kurz sind braucht er dementsprechend viel strom. das übersteigt natürlich die leistungsfähigkeit des L298. Sind zu viel A in dauerbelastung und deshalb kannst du den nicht verwenden.

i-mon
21.08.2006, 18:36
Schenkt man dem Aufkleber von Pollin Glauben, so zieht der Motor zwischen ,5 - 3A bei einer Spannung von 3-12V.

Der Motor wird übrigens zum hochfahren eines Scherenhubtisches verwendet. Ein Zyklus(hoch und runter) benötigt jeweils 30 Umdrehungen. Daher hält sich ja die Dauerbelastung in Grenzen.

Jetzt stellt sich nur noch die Frage, wie ich die Wärme am günstigsten abführe.

Manf
21.08.2006, 19:01
PWM ist hier ganz gut erklärt. https://www.roboternetz.de/wissen/index.php/Pwm
Wenn es zu einer erhöhten Stromaufnahme bei einzelnen Impulsen kommt dann ist die Schaltfrequenz zu tief.

Der Motor ist für den L298 sicher etwas groß, eine Überstrombegrenzung wäre nötig und ein Kühlkörper wäre auch sinnvoll.
Manfred

uwegw
21.08.2006, 19:10
Jetzt stellt sich nur noch die Frage, wie ich die Wärme am günstigsten abführe.
Viel Metall und evtl. nen Lüfter?